#839b5e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#839b5e is composed of 51.4% red, 60.8%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 83.6 degrees, a saturation of 24.5% and a lightness of 48.8%. #839b5e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#073700.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#839b5e color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.

#839b5e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#839b5e has RGB values of R:131, G:155,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.39,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 8624990.

Shades and Tints of #839b5e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070805 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fb is the lightest one.
